Nice flat water. Shallow area. Safe zone downwind for beginners.

The most common kite beach on Long Beach Island. There's plenty of room to rig and launch.

Best wind directions are SW (strong thermals), SE, S (very good), W (very choppy), NW, N and strong NE.



How to get there
Transport:
Car
Access:
Short Walk


Get directions from


Take the bridge onto Long Beach Island, then head North to Harvey Cedars and take left on James St. Parking is very tight so please be kind to the local property owners.
